Types of Repair

Warranty Reload (Restored to “Like New” Condition)

  • The ball screw assembly cleaned and evaluated.
  • Visual and physical inspections of the unit are performed to determine if the unit is re-loadable.
  • The unit is reloaded with new balls, tested, and inspected to ensure the unit is repaired to “like-new” operating characteristics.
  • Particular attention is paid to Smoothness of operation, minimization of backlash, and minimization of dead-band condition.
  • Bearing journals, locknut threads, or keyways will be repaired upon customer request.
  • One year warranty
  • Previously known as “Level 1 Reload”

Temporary Reload (No Warranty)

  • The ball screw assembly cleaned and evaluated.
  • Visual and physical inspections of the unit are performed to determine if the unit is re-loadable.
  • The unit is reloaded with new balls, tested, and inspected.
  • “Like-new” characteristics cannot be entirely achieved.
  • No warranty
  • Previously known as “Level 2 Reload”

Regrind Screw and New Ball Nut

  • If after a thorough evaluation, it is found that the ball screw cannot be reloaded due to pitting, brinneling, and/or damage to the interior or exterior of the unit; then the unit could be refurbished by manufacturing a new ball nut and regrinding the existing screw to remove pitting and taper

Typical Evaluation and Repair Process for Standard Reload

  • Your ball screw assembly will go through a multi-step cleaning and evaluation process (see below)
  • We will produce a report on the condition of the assembly
  • We will email you a quote with the option to repair, rebuild, or replace your ball screw assembly
  1. Run the unit to evaluate the incoming condition
  2. Disassemble and clean the ball screw
  3. Check: screw form on comparator; screw for straightness; form of ball nut on surface profiler
  4. Inspect additional components
  5. Evaluation running condition, and adjust as required
  6. Reassemble unit: return mechanism and wipers replaced
  7. Additional evaluation and inspection for torque error, lead error, etc.

Did you know that 30-60% of used precision ball screws can be refurbished to new condition with a warranty?  The repair cost is typically 50-60% the cost of new precision ball screws.
